日本語

osmビューアー API inC#

GISでosmビューアを作成し、カスタマイズします。net

net/C#開発者のために特別に設計されたAPIを使用してosmビューアを開発します。

  無料試用版をダウンロード
PNG JPG BMP TIFF GPX
Aspose.GIS for NET
GIS

概要

GISビューアを作成し、OsmファイルをNetアプリケーションに統合し、Net 開発者向けに特別に設計されたAPIを使用します。 Osmビューアは、他のソフトウェアや変換を必要とせずにOsmファイル形式に保存されたデータの高忠実度レンダリングを可能にします。 設定、SRS、マップのビューを指定し、サポートされているファイル形式のいずれかで変換されたファイルを取得するためのカスタマイズオプションの広

アスポーズGISforNetは、GIS処理のための強力なオンプレミスライブラリです。 私たちのライブラリは、NetのGISデータの静的でインタラクティブな視覚化を作成するように設計されています。

私たちのライブラリの機能のいくつかは次のとおりです:

  • 1つのマップイメージ上に複数のレイヤーを結合します。
  • ポイント、ライン、およびポリゴンのスタイルを適用します。
  • スタイルをSLD形式でインポートします。
  • ラベルとテキストを描画します。
  • テキストのスタイルを適用し、地図上の場所を自動検出します。
  • クラスタ化されたポイントを描画します。
  • 作成したマップをSVG、PNG、BMP、またはJPEGで保存します。
  • マップのSRSを管理します。
  • 曲線に沿ってラベルを描きます。
  • 高度なレンダリングを使用する:シンボライザ、ジオメトリジェネレータ、および混合ジオメトリを組み合わせます。


なぜAspose。GISNetのために?

Asposeú™sの顧客は、ソフトウェア開発者やコンサルティング会社から銀行、政府機関、学術機関まで、さまざまな業界から引き出されています。 GIS、マップ、およびデータビジュアライゼーションの経験が必要なときはいつでも、Asposeが必要です。GIS 世界中の私達の21,000+顧客の何人かは彼らのsucchessの物語を既に共有しました。
OsmViewerをアプリケーションに統合するためのコード
入力ファイル
変換したいファイルをアップロードします
                
                    
// For complete examples and data files, please go to https://github.com/aspose-gis/Aspose.GIS-for-.NET

// Create a map
using (var map = new Map(800, 400))
{
	// Use the specified SRS
	map.SpatialReferenceSystem = SpatialReferenceSystem.Wgs84;

	// Use the specified style to draw lines
	// We also have styles for points, lines, and surfaces.
	var symbolizer = new SimpleLine() {Width = Measurement.Pixels(2)};
	// Open a layer and add to the map
	map.Add(VectorLayer.Open("land.osm", Drivers.OsmXml), symbolizer);

	// Render the map
	map.Render("land_out.png", Renderers.Png);
}
                
            

OsmをC#で表示する方法

  1. マップを作成します。
  2. 指定したSRSを使用します。
  3. 指定したスタイルを使用して線を描画します。
  4. また、ポイント、ライン、サーフェスのスタイルを設定することもできます。
  5. レイヤーを開き、マップに追加します。
  6. マップをdesire形式にレンダリングします。

C#Viewerライブラリ

Asposeをインストールする簡単な方法があります。Net:

システム要件

Data Visualization API for.NETは、ほとんどのプラットフォームとオペレーティングシステムでサポートされており、ASP.NET、WinForms、Windowsサービスなど、さまざまな種類の.NETアプリの開発に使用できます。 API for.NETは使いやすく、展開も簡単で、.NET Framework4.7、.NET Standard2.0、Xamarinプラットフォームで地理空間情報を操作するのに理想的なソリューションを提供します。 コードを実行する前に、システムが適切な要件を満たしていることを確認してください。

アスポーズViewerOsmライブデモC#

C#で強力で使いやすいアプリのサンプルと対話します。 私たちのデータツールを試してみてください。 ライブデモでC#

主な特長

1つのマップイメージ上に複数のレイヤーを結合します。

ポイント、ライン、サーフェスにスタイルを適用します。

SLD形式からスタイルをインポートします。

ラベルとテキストを描画します。 テキストのスタイルを適用し、地図上の場所を自動検出します。

クラスタ化されたポイントを描画します。

作成したマップをSVG、PNG、BMP、またはJPEGで保存します。

マップの空間参照系を管理します。

曲線に沿ってラベルを描きます。

高度なレンダリングを使用します。シンボライザー、ジオメトリジェネレーター、混合ジオメトリを組み合わせます。